Senior Engineer
Location: New York (Hybrid)
Type: Full‑time
Compensation: Competitive package with performance-based bonus
The Role
Our client, a multi-strategy investment fund, is seeking a Senior Engineer to join their Accounting Technology team. This is a high-impact role where you’ll take full ownership of the systems powering trade accounting and post-trade operations.
Ideal Candidate:
- 7+ years experience in enterprise software development, with strong proficiency in C# and .NET Core.
- Hands-on experience with enterprise messaging platforms (e.g., Kafka, Solace).
- Comfortable working with databases such as MS SQL, Postgres, and Snowflake. Familiarity with cloud environments (AWS or Azure) and distributed caching (Redis).
- Strong DevOps and collaboration skills, including experience with JIRA, Git, Jenkins, and automated deployment pipelines.
Why This Role Matters:
- Take ownership of systems that ensure accurate and efficient financial operations
- Build and optimise high-performance platforms that handle large volumes of trading data
- Collaborate with global teams to deliver reliable, scalable solutions and solve complex challenges